mirror of
https://github.com/ksyasuda/SubMiner.git
synced 2026-02-27 18:22:41 -08:00
1.5 KiB
1.5 KiB
id, title, status, assignee, created_date, updated_date, labels, dependencies, priority, ordinal
| id | title | status | assignee | created_date | updated_date | labels | dependencies | priority | ordinal | ||||
|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
| TASK-95 | Suppress MPV IPC connect-request info log spam | Done | 2026-02-21 04:38 | 2026-02-22 07:49 |
|
high | 91000 |
Description
Follow-up to TASK-33: [main:mpv] MPV IPC connect requested. still emits at INFO repeatedly during startup retries. Gate this request-attempt log behind debug level so normal runs stay quiet.
Acceptance Criteria
- #1 Non-debug runs do not emit repeated 'MPV IPC connect requested.' lines during retry loops.
- #2 Debug runs still emit connect-request attempt logs for diagnosis.
- #3 Connection behavior and retry timing are unchanged.
Final Summary
Moved MPV connect-request log in src/core/services/mpv.ts from INFO to DEBUG so retry loops are silent at default log level while preserving diagnostics in debug mode. Added regression tests in src/core/services/mpv.test.ts asserting zero connect-request logs at info level and one connect-request log at debug level. Validation: bun run build && node dist/core/services/mpv.test.js (pass).
Definition of Done
- #1 Add/adjust unit tests covering debug vs non-debug logging for connect requests.
- #2 Run targeted mpv service tests and build/typecheck path used for this change.